Tecno Pouvoir 4 Unboxing, Review

The biggest smartphone that we held so far for this year and it was our first dibs from an upcoming smartphone in the Philippines - Tecno

Meet the Tecno Pouvoir 4. You can check more on the device here


See our first look and unboxing of Tecno Pouvoir 4 here:


We were fortunate that we saw a bit of HiOS 6 and HiOS 7 based on Android 10 which from us, the latest was the best implementation in terms of fluidity given that this budget phablet only has 3 GB RAM and Mediatek Helio A22 processor. As it was on the same umbrella as Infinix, one of it's trademark apps can also be seen here like the effective Freezer app which you can "freeze" those apps that you are seldomly used and really does eat some RAM. We knew that it has dual nano SIM and dedicated micro SD slot. No surprise that this device cannot support those higher micro SDXC cards . One thing that we were a bit annoyed as aside from the standard, they also embedded their own Google search bar that you cannot remove and the not-that-useful game recommendations at the top of the app drawer.

On connectivity, for us it is not the big display but the main headliner for us - you can get dual band WiFi support (2.4 and 5 GHz support) for this price of Php 4,590. On calls, it was not that good as there are times that we experienced "muddy" conversations at times. The rest from texts, mobile data, OTG and Bluetooth were a-ok on this one.

On benchmarks, for some reasons on both HiOS 6 and 7 that we are not able to run both the regular and lite versions of Antutu (but we already have an idea on the usual numbers) On sensors, the phone has accelerometer, proximity, light and sound. 

On battery with it's 6000 mAh Li-Po battery and 7 inch HD+ display, the device lasted in 34 hours and 38 minutes in our video battery rundown test. The processor might be weak at some times but definitely it was an endurance-centric SoC for us as we can easily have Pouvoir 4 as a 3-day smartphone in medium-heavy usage. Even that it only has micro USB port and 10 watt charging, the deviee and charger were very efficient that it can go from 0 to 100% in less than 3 hours.

On cameras, the device offer auto normal, panorama, bokeh and selfies that from our surprise that it has dual selfie "line" lights on left and right portions of the phone which for us, the coolest implementation. We were not that impressed on bokeh and panorama based on the number of samples that we did. The surprising part that for the asking price, the main sensor has f/1.8 aperture. Either on a not-so-sunny weather outside or for some of our food adventures, Pouvoir 4 did some justice on color accuracy and dynamic range.

Pros - Big display, very good battery life, dual LED selfie lights, a-ok camera for the price, 5 GHz WiFi support which is rare for under 5k, very good-souunding speakers\

Cons - two Google search bars, annoying game recommendations, not recognizing higher kinds of micro SD slots, could have been better on calls.

Tecno Pouvoir 4 is currently available in Php 4590. For us, this device is 4 out of 5
